unity vr交互如何实现
时间: 2024-06-06 19:08:30 浏览: 16
Unity VR交互可以通过以下几种方式实现:
1. 手柄交互:使用手柄控制器进行交互,可以通过手柄上的按键、摇杆、触摸板等控制器来操作游戏中的物品,例如拾取、移动、旋转、放置等。
2. 视线交互:使用头部追踪来实现视线交互,即玩家通过看向物品来进行交互,例如通过注视某个物品来进行选择、拾取等操作。
3. 手势交互:使用手部姿态识别技术来实现手势交互,即玩家通过手势来控制游戏中的物品,例如通过手势来选择、拾取、移动等。
4. 身体交互:使用全身追踪技术来实现身体交互,即玩家通过身体动作来控制游戏中的物品,例如通过手臂的挥动来进行攻击、通过身体的运动来进行移动等。
以上几种方式可以进行组合使用,以实现更丰富的交互方式。
相关问题
unity steam vr射线交互
Unity Steam VR射线交互是一种基于Unity引擎和Steam VR技术的交互方式,通过使用射线来实现用户与虚拟现实环境中的物体进行交互的功能。这种交互方式可以让用户更加自然地与虚拟现实环境进行互动,提高用户的沉浸感和体验感。同时,Unity Steam VR射线交互也为开发者提供了一种简单、高效的交互方式,可以快速地开发出具有交互功能的虚拟现实应用程序。
unity vr ui
Unity VR UI是一种在虚拟现实环境中创建用户界面的技术。在虚拟现实中,用户界面设计需要考虑到用户所处的环境和交互方式,因此Unity VR UI需要特别设计以适应虚拟现实的独特特点。
Unity VR UI的设计需要考虑到用户的头部运动,手部交互以及可能的控制器输入。因此,UI元素需要被设计成可以在用户头部移动的同时保持可见,并且需要考虑到用户可能采取的不同交互方式。例如,可以设计一些手势识别的交互方式,或者适应不同VR头显的控制器输入。
此外,Unity VR UI的设计也需要考虑到虚拟现实的沉浸感。用户界面的设计需要符合虚拟现实环境的风格,以确保用户在使用时感到舒适和自然。同时,需要确保UI元素不会对用户的视觉和沉浸感产生负面影响。
总的来说,Unity VR UI的设计需要特别考虑虚拟现实环境中用户交互的特点,包括头部运动、手部交互和控制器输入,同时需要确保设计能够适应不同的VR头显和保持用户的沉浸感。因此,对于开发者来说,需要综合考虑这些因素来设计一个符合虚拟现实特点的用户界面。
相关推荐
![unitypackage](https://img-home.csdnimg.cn/images/20210720083646.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)